Once the police received the traffic complaint, the matter is investigated (ie: does your description of the vehicle match the registered vehicle's information, is the area you described accurate, is the licence plate accurate, is the description of the driver possibly the RO, etc etc etc).

Attend the court where you were convicted of the offences that netted you all those fines - apply for a payment program, fine payment extension, etc.... so that you can have you licence reinstated in the meantime by the ministry (you will have to pay a reinstatement fee as well, I believe it's $90).
